轉帖|對比評測|編輯:龔雪|2014-07-28 09:21:03.000|閱讀 10478 次
概述:本文介紹了JavaScript圖表工具Highcharts 4.0與國產商業產品圖表庫ECharts 2.0的對比評測。
# 界面/圖表報表/文檔/IDE等千款熱門軟控件火熱銷售中 >>
用過Highcharts圖表組件的朋友應該都知道其可配置性強的確是一個很強的競爭砝碼,還有ECharts,國產圖表工具中的佼佼者。今天我們來對Highcharts和ECharts做一個對比評測。
業界有無數js圖表庫,不乏優秀的代表,如chartjs,FusionCharts,amCharts,flot,RGraph,jqPlot,gRapha?l等等。有的是免費甚至開源的,有的則是商業的,百度一下就能找到他們。
之前我們有寫過一篇Highcharts和FusionCharts的對比評測以及JavaScript圖表對比,現在我們提取和Highchart比較接近的Echarts與Highchart做一個詳細對比。
先看看Highcharts和ECharts都支持哪些圖表類型?
圖表類型 | ECharts | Highcharts |
柱狀圖(條形圖) |
支持 | 支持 |
折線圖(面積圖) |
支持 |
支持 |
餅圖(環形圖) |
支持 |
支持 |
散點圖(氣泡圖) |
支持 |
支持 |
雷達圖 |
支持 |
支持 |
K線圖 |
支持 |
Highstock支持 |
力導布局圖 |
支持 |
不支持 |
和弦圖 |
支持 | 不支持 |
地圖 |
支持 |
支持(另外還有獨立的組件Highmaps) |
特色圖表(如儀表盤) |
不支持 | 支持 |
拖拽重計算 |
支持 | 不支持 |
數據視圖 |
支持 |
不支持 |
圖片導出 |
支持 |
支持 |
動態類型切換 |
支持 |
支持(需要自己編寫插件但是pie圖切換麻煩) |
值域漫游 |
支持 |
不支持 |
大規模散點 |
支持 |
不支持 |
數據區域縮放 |
支持 |
支持 |
圖例開關 |
支持 |
支持 |
多維度堆積 |
支持 |
支持 |
混搭 |
支持 |
支持 |
3D |
暫不支持 |
支持 |
是否免費以及收費 | MIT Free | 非商業免費 價格在90美元~3600美元 |
基于上面的一個關于ECharts和Highcharts兩大圖表的對比表格,我想大家都對其各自的優勢以及趨向性有所了解,其實細細研究和琢磨兩者的區別還是有很多地方的。雖然都是基于HTML的Canvas畫布進行開發,但是ECharts圖表畢竟是基于MVC結構的圖形開發包ZRender的基礎上進行的,所以各方面還是考慮比較成熟的。
原文:
本站文章除注明轉載外,均為本站原創或翻譯。歡迎任何形式的轉載,但請務必注明出處、不得修改原文相關鏈接,如果存在內容上的異議請郵件反饋至chenjj@fc6vip.cn
文章轉載自:慧都控件網